Best Eels debut I ever saw was Moimoi - his first run in First Grade set up our win.

He was phenomenal.


And he was phenomenal throughout his career, playing for some awful Eels sides.

I get laughed down all the time for saying this but I always mention Fui anytime a ‘most underrated player’ convo comes up.

Was the best impact prop in the game for a good 4-5 seasons, a lot of the time carrying a pretty average Eels pack. He had the ability to bust a game open which isn’t something many props can manage.

He’s remembered as a cult hero, but he was so much more than that…. And the big unit is still steamrolling merkins over in the UK
